     If you look into some of the API constant declarations you will find
     such things as the HLQ with length 255, LLQ length 255, filespacename
     64, filename 64 (or 255) anyway it works out to a MASSIVE length for a
     fully qualified name.

     Well, 280 might be on the excessive side...

Is there a maximum length of path name for a file to be backed up with ADSM.
I have an NT system that is failing consistently on a file.  One unusual
property of this file is that the path name is about 280 characters long.
Configuration: AIX Server 3.1.2.1, NT Client 3.1.0.3.
